About Ryan Walter

Ryan Walter is a scholar working on Oceanography, Political Science and International Relations, Ecology, Sociology and Political Science and Global and Planetary Change, having authored 79 papers that have together received 992 indexed citations. Recurring topics across this work include Oceanographic and Atmospheric Processes (24 papers), Marine and coastal ecosystems (12 papers), Marine and coastal plant biology (11 papers), Marine and fisheries research (10 papers), Coral and Marine Ecosystems Studies (10 papers), Political Theory and Influence (9 papers), Coastal wetland ecosystem dynamics (8 papers) and Geological formations and processes (8 papers). The work is most often cited by research in Oceanography (570 citations), Earth-Surface Processes (125 citations), Atmospheric Science (211 citations), Global and Planetary Change (207 citations) and Ecology (209 citations). Ryan Walter has collaborated with scholars based in United States, Australia and Kenya. Frequent co-authors include Stephen G. Monismith, C. Brock Woodson, Crow White, Benjamin I. Ruttenberg, Yihui Wang, Robert S. Arthur, Oliver B. Fringer, Jennifer K. O’Leary, Nicholas J. Nidzieko and Ian Robbins. Their work appears in journals such as Estuarine Coastal and Shelf Science, Continental Shelf Research, Journal of Geophysical Research Oceans, Scientific Reports and European Journal of the History of Economic Thought.
